Specifications
| Attribute | Value |
| Package / Case | Tape & Reel (TR),Cut Tape (CT),Bulk |
| Part Status | Active |
| Output Configuration | Negative |
| Output Type | Adjustable |
| Number of Regulators | 1 |
| Voltage - Input (Max) | -40V |
| Voltage - Output (Min/Fixed) | -1.2V |
| Voltage - Output (Max) | -37V |
| Current - Output | 1.5A |
| Current - Quiescent (Iq) | 6 mA |
| Current - Supply (Max) | 10 mA |
| PSRR | 77dB (120Hz) |
| Protection Features | Over Current, Over Temperature |
| Operating Temperature | -40°C ~ 125°C |
| Mounting Type | Surface Mount |
Overview
Description
The LM337BD2TR4G is a voltage regulator integrated circuit (IC) designed to provide a stable, adjustable negative output voltage. It is commonly used in power supply applications where a negative voltage is required. The IC can deliver an output voltage range from -1.2V to -37V, with a maximum current output of 1.5A. The LM337BD2TR4G offers features like thermal regulation, current limiting, and safe area protection, which enhance its reliability and robustness in various applications.
Packaged in a D2PAK surface-mount format, the LM337BD2TR4G is suitable for high-density circuit designs. It is often used in applications such as adjustable negative power supplies, battery chargers, and other circuits that require stable negative voltage. The device's ease of use, combined with its ability to maintain a consistent output under varying conditions, makes it a popular choice among engineers and designers. Its flexibility allows it to be used in conjunction with positive voltage regulators for dual power supply systems.

Pinout
The LM337BD2TR4G is a negative adjustable voltage regulator. It typically comes in a D2PAK-3 (TO-263) package, which consists of three pins. The pin functions are as follows:
1. Input (Pin 1): This is where the unregulated input voltage is applied. The voltage supplied here should be more negative than the desired output voltage.
2. Output (Pin 2): This pin provides the regulated output voltage, which can be adjusted to a desired level by using external resistors.
3. Adjust (Pin 3): This pin is used to set the output voltage. By connecting resistors between this pin and the output, and between this pin and ground, the output voltage can be adjusted according to the voltage divider principle.
The LM337BD2TR4G allows for a wide range of output voltages, typically from -1.2V to -37V, and is capable of providing up to 1.5A of current, depending on the input-output voltage differential and thermal conditions.
